Try 3: Use /proc filesystem to create HKLM\HARDWARE\DEVICEMAP\Scsi entries

Vitaliy Margolen wine-patch at kievinfo.com
Wed Aug 3 20:07:05 CDT 2005


Change few names.

This time use correct types with scanf.

Use /proc filesystem to create HKLM\HARDWARE\DEVICEMAP\Scsi entries.
Now it works for IDE and SCSI. Most of the /proc/scsi/scsi parsing is moved
from winaspi.

Vitaliy Margolen

changelog:
  dlls/kernel/oldconfig.c
    Use /proc filesystem to create HKLM\HARDWARE\DEVICEMAP\Scsi entries.

+struct LinuxProcScsiDevice
+{
+    int host;
+    int channel;
+    int target;
+    int lun;
+    char vendor[9];
+    char model[17];
+    char rev[5];
+    char type[33];
+    int ansirev;
+};
+
+/*
+ * we need to declare white spaces explicitly via %*1[ ],
+ * as there are very dainbread CD-ROM devices out there
+ * which have their manufacturer name blanked out via spaces,
+ * which confuses fscanf's parsing (skips all blank spaces)
+ */
+static int SCSI_getprocentry( FILE * procfile, struct LinuxProcScsiDevice * dev )
+{
+    int result;
+
+    result = fscanf( procfile,
+        "Host:%*1[ ]scsi%d%*1[ ]Channel:%*1[ ]%d%*1[ ]Id:%*1[ ]%d%*1[ ]Lun:%*1[ ]%d\n",
+	&dev->host,
+	&dev->channel,
+	&dev->target,
+	&dev->lun );
+    if( result == EOF )
+    {
+        /* "end of entries" return, so no TRACE() here */
+        return EOF;
+    }
+    if( result != 4 )
+    {
+        ERR("bus id line scan count error\n");
+        return 0;
+    }
+    result = fscanf( procfile,
+        "  Vendor:%*1[ ]%8c%*1[ ]Model:%*1[ ]%16c%*1[ ]Rev:%*1[ ]%4c\n",
+        dev->vendor,
+        dev->model,
+        dev->rev );
+    if( result != 3 )
+    {
+        ERR("model line scan count error\n");
+        return 0;
+    }
+
+    result = fscanf( procfile,
+        "  Type:%*3[ ]%32c%*1[ ]ANSI%*1[ ]SCSI%*1[ ]revision:%*1[ ]%d\n",
+        dev->type,
+        &dev->ansirev );
+    if( result != 2 )
+    {
+        ERR("SCSI type line scan count error\n");
+        return 0;
+    }
+    /* Since we fscanf with %XXc instead of %s.. put a NULL at end */
+    dev->vendor[8] = 0;
+    dev->model[16] = 0;
+    dev->rev[4] = 0;
+    dev->type[32] = 0;
+
+    return 1;
+}
